What they do
A Director of Public Relations oversees the entire public relations and marketing strategies of a business or organization. Builds the company's corporate image or brand. Defines the organization's corporate PR strategy and plan, ensures that goals, directions and scope are in alignment with corporate priorities. Leads and directs public relations team.

ADVERTISING CAMPAIGNS
- Responsible for creating economical advertising campaigns that promote The Salvation Army and its services through Broadcast TV, radio and digital outlets. Solicits advertising campaign opportunities that collaborate with an underwriter to receive optimum electronic or print promotions at no cost.
MEDIA RELATIONS
- Write and distribute press releases, build strong and productive relationships with reporters and media partners, pitch human interest stories, schedule interviews, monitor media mentions and keeps media informed on all programs, events and key developments within the organization.
SOCIAL MEDIA CAMPAIGNS
- Responsible for developing social media ad campaigns and organic posts for Facebook, Instagram and Twitter.
WEBSITE CONTENT
- Responsible for monitoring website and working with Graphic & Website Design Manager to provide updated content, program descriptions, event listings and stories.
SPECIAL FUNDRAISING EVENTS
- Oversee the design of marketing materials relative to special fundraising events including invitations, programs, emails, videos and websites. Secures speakers, entertainment, writes scripts and promotes event to the public.
SPECIAL PUBLICATIONS
- Produce, edit and distribute specialized publications to promote programs and services, such as the annual report, donor updates, fact sheets and the Divisional newsletter.
COMMUNITY RELATIONS
- Keeps key stakeholders throughout the Division aware of The Salvation Army and its programs.
CRISIS MANAGEMENT
- Work in conjunction with DHQ leadership to best remedy potentially damaging incidents throughout the Division.
DISASTERS
- Serves as the Public Information Officers for emergency disaster situations.
INTERNAL COMMUNICATIONS
- Keeps internal staff and officers informed with event updates and issues of PR concerns.
STAFF MANAGEMENT
- Supervises Graphic and Website Design Manager and Marketing Interns.
PROJECT MANAGEMENT
- Ability to lead and coordinate multiple projects in a timely manner while coordinating between officers and staff.
CHRISTMAS ACTIVITIES PROMOTION
- Responsible for coordinating and distributing a Calendar of Events that serves as the backbone of all Christmas events.
